"I didn't find it. Why are you asking?" Qin Heng asked.

Liang Yunkai rubbed his nose and said quietly, "I heard that Blood-Sucking Vines have extremely high energy value. The Red Root Hairs beneath their main roots are as effective as Low-Grade Divine Pills, and they don't deplete one's potential like Divine Pills do. If we get the chance, we could try killing it, divide up the root hairs, and increase our strength."

"There's such a thing?" Qin Heng said in surprise. The educational programs had never mentioned it.

Even Huang Jiancheng, a well-informed MS Group member, looked surprised. "How did you know about this, Liang Yunkai? Is the information reliable?"

Liang Yunkai said, "Senior Sister Chen Yu told me. She's a Martial Master-level student in our Elite Class. It's absolutely reliable."

A Martial Master expert—Chen Yu, a member of Heavenly Dao Martial Hall's Elite Class!

There should be no falsehood in the words of someone like her!

Everyone could not help feeling tempted.

Effects nearly comparable to Divine Pills, yet without harming one's bodily potential—this was absolutely a treasure. No martial warrior could dislike it!

"Can you be more specific? What exactly did Senior Sister Chen say?" Zhao Dongxing pressed.

Qin Heng had never heard Chen Yu's name, but to people from Heavenly Dao Martial Hall like Zhao Dongxing, it was as thunderous as a clap beside their ears.

This senior sister had entered Heavenly Dao Martial Hall six years ago. Now twenty-four, she was the youngest Martial Master in the hall, stronger than many instructors of the Quasi-Martial Warrior Class.

Moreover, her master was the Vice Hall Master of Heavenly Dao Martial Hall, a Grandmaster as formidable as Wang Jianming. The information she encountered and the secrets of cultivation she understood far exceeded those of ordinary people.

Liang Yunkai said, "Senior Sister Chen didn't say much. The gist was that Blood-Sucking Vines bully the weak and fear the strong. When they encounter powerful people, they disguise themselves as ordinary plants; when they encounter the weak, they attack like mad. The older the main root, the greater its value. A plant less than ten years old can save someone three months of cultivation. One between ten and thirty years old can equal half a year of cultivation. As for one over thirty years old, it is no longer called a Blood-Sucking Vine. It evolves into a Devil Vine, something even Martial Masters fear, and it is extremely rare across the entire Earth."

"Even the worst one equals three months of cultivation!"

Zhao Dongxing and the others' eyes shone as their desire was stirred.

Qin Heng was also somewhat expectant.

This was a treasure comparable to a Low-Grade Divine Pill, yet it would not damage one's potential. He could eat one whenever he found one, without any side effects!

His cultivation efficiency was already far greater than others'. If he could obtain such a treasure and boost his strength again, what level would he reach by the time he reported to Heavenly Dao Martial Hall?

By then, the Divine Pill Rumor Wang Peng had caused would naturally collapse without being attacked. He would not need to wait for the Martial Arts Tournament three months later—he could enter the Elite Class directly!

"Then let's go look for it together. Once we get the Blood-Sucking Vine's main root, we'll split it evenly," Qin Heng said.

"Blood-Sucking Vines are dangerous. Are you sure?" Huang Jiancheng frowned, somewhat worried.

Liang Yunkai asked, "Qin Heng, did you fight the Blood-Sucking Vine just now? How thick were its ordinary root hairs? How many vines did it have?"

Qin Heng replied, "About as thick as a thumb. I'm not sure about the number, but there were probably no fewer than four hundred."

Liang Yunkai nodded slightly. "Then it should be a small Blood-Sucking Vine less than ten years old. The threat isn't too high yet. There are seven of us. Once Brother Huang and Dongxing recover a bit, we'll act. The seven of us working together will be enough to deal with all those vines."

Blood-Sucking Vines were terrifying, but as long as they knew its location, took precautions in advance, advanced slowly, and cut the vines one by one, its threat would be reduced to the minimum.

All Demon Plants were assassins. Ambushes were their greatest advantage.

Once they lost that advantage, they were merely a cluster of slightly tougher green plants.

At that thought, the fear in everyone's hearts faded considerably.

"All right. We'll rest and recover first, then act early tomorrow morning." Qin Heng agreed with Liang Yunkai's plan.

They had just gone through a fierce battle, and everyone needed to recover.

The sun was already slanting west, with dusk close at hand. Finding a secluded, safe place to spend the night was the most urgent matter.

"By the way, what about those people?"

At that moment, Jin Wenxin pointed at the people from War God Martial Hall not far away.

They had not spoken loudly, so the War God Martial Hall students in the distance had not heard what they were saying.

Those people only knew that there was a Blood-Sucking Vine nearby, and that it had killed Wang Peng and Qian Feilong. They were frightened and wanted to leave as quickly as possible.

After thinking it over, Qin Heng realized these people still seemed useful. He said, "I'll go talk to them."

Then he walked alone toward the War God Martial Hall group.

"Hey, what are you coming over here for!"

At the sight of Qin Heng, the five War God Martial Hall students all tensed up.

They had seen Qin Heng's fighting strength with their own eyes. He had not fallen behind when fighting Qian Feilong one-on-one; he was definitely not someone the few of them could handle.

What was more, there were six others behind him. If they all attacked together, they could beat them until they were scrambling for teeth across the floor.

Qin Heng sheathed his battle saber. "Don't panic. I'm not here to fight."

"Then you're here to..."

The five War God Martial Hall students relaxed slightly, but remained wary.

Qin Heng said, "Do you want me to take you to see Wang Peng and Qian Feilong's bodies?"

The five exchanged looks and spoke quietly among themselves.

"That's Blood-Sucking Vine territory..."

"Forget it, forget it. We'd better not go."

"They're already dead. What's there to see... Could this guy be trying to shove us in there too, to feed the Blood-Sucking Vine?"

Then they decisively refused. "No need!"

Qin Heng chuckled. "Fine, forget it if you won't go. What I actually meant was that I wanted you to testify for me: Wang Peng and Qian Feilong weren't killed by me. They charged into the Blood-Sucking Vine's nest themselves and were sucked dry into mummies by the Demon Plant. They were simply unlucky. Even if Wang Jianming wants to investigate, it has nothing to do with me."

Everyone: ...

They had considered countless possibilities, but never imagined this was what Qin Heng wanted to say.

"After we return, we will truthfully report this to the Vice Hall Master," one War God Martial Hall student said.

Qin Heng was the strongest person here now. No one wanted to offend him.

Besides, this was the truth to begin with.

Qin Heng alone could not have defeated Qian Feilong and Wang Peng working together. Even if he had won by some fluke, he should have been injured.

Yet he had returned unharmed, while those two had vanished without a trace. They could only have been killed by a Monster or a Demon Plant.

"All right, then get going. For the next few days, may you seek your own fortune and avoid disaster." Qin Heng waved his hand and let them leave without making things difficult.

These people were important witnesses.

With their testimony, Wang Peng's death could not be pinned on Qin Heng. Even if Wang Jianming dug to the roots and asked to the bottom, Qin Heng was not the culprit—he was merely somewhat implicated.

If he killed them, it would instead cause trouble. People would suspect him of killing witnesses to destroy the evidence. Then, facing an enraged Grandmaster, he would be unable to defend himself even with a hundred mouths.

Speaking of which, Wang Peng really had been unlucky. Originally, no matter how the private grudge between him and Qin Heng had turned out, Qin Heng would have had a terrible headache.

If he did not kill him, Qin Heng would feel dissatisfied, always carrying a knot in his heart, sickened by it.

If he killed him... Wang Jianming was a Grandmaster. He truly could not be provoked.

Things turning out this way was the best possible result for Qin Heng.

"Thank you. Farewell."

The five people from War God Martial Hall slung on their backpacks and quickly left, afraid Qin Heng would change his mind and kill them.

Qin Heng watched their backs vanish beyond the edge of town, feeling a burst of delight.

Then he noticed that where those people had just been standing, there were still two backpacks on the ground...

They belonged to Qian Feilong and Wang Peng.
